Mamie Henrietta Jones 1889–1930 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 1 Mar 1889
Birth Location: Gainesville, , Georgia
Death Date: 6 Jan 1930
Death Location: Gainesville, Hall County, Georgia, United States of America
Father: Edward Jones
Mother: Laura Shelnut
Spouse(s): Riley Freeman
Children(s): Minnie Freeman, John Freeman, Daniel Freeman, Grace Freeman, Garland Freeman
The story of Mamie Henrietta Jones began in 1889 in Gainesville, , Georgia. In 1900, Mamie Henrietta Jones resided in Gainesville, Hall, Georgia, USA. In 1910, Mamie Henrietta Jones resided in Gainesville, Hall, Georgia, USA. Mamie Henrietta Jones married Riley L Freeman, and had children including Daniel Freeman, Garland Eugene Jack Freeman, Grace Freeman, John C Freeman, Minnie Levis Freeman. Mamie Henrietta Jones passed away in 1930 in Gainesville, Hall County, Georgia, United States of America.
